Southwest Indiana Tornadoes .Mount Vernon EF-3 Tornado... Rating: EF-3 Estimated peak wind: 140 mph Path length /Statute/: 5.85 miles Path width /Maximum/: 300 yards Fatalities: 0 Injuries: 0 Start date: 07/09/2024 Start time: 04:18 PM CDT Start location: 1.4 E Mount Vernon / Posey County / IN Start Lat/Lon: 37.930 / -87.869 End date: 07/09/2024 End time: 04:28 PM CDT End location: 2.4 ESE Solitude / Posey County / IN End_lat/lon: 38.014 / -87.857 The long track cell entering from Northwest Kentucky produced its first Southwest Indiana tornado on the afternoon of July 9th with an EF-3 tornado. Tree debris and crops flattened in a convergent pattern occurred north of Port Rd, just south of the Kenco facility. The tornado intensified quickly with the Kenco facility the EF-3 damage point, undergoing removal of roughly half the roof and the collapse of several large segments of outer walls. The tornado continued northward, overturning semi trailers and train cars near Old Highway 62. A manufactured home had its roof blown off and walls collapse near Seibert Ln. Damage to roofs of homes and farm buildings occurred on Nation Rd just west of Breeze Rd. Primarily tree damage occurred for the remainder of the path, while a shed door was pushed in on Copperline Rd. The tornado lifted north of Johnson Rd. .Springfield EF-1 Tornado... Rating: EF-1 Estimated peak wind: 105 mph Path length /Statute/: 3.29 miles Path width /Maximum/: 300 yards Fatalities: 0 Injuries: 0 Start date: 07/09/2024 Start time: 04:32 PM CDT Start location: 0.4 E Springfield / Posey County / IN Start Lat/Lon: 38.042 / -87.863 End date: 07/09/2024 End time: 04:39 PM CDT End location: 4.6 WSW Wadesville / Posey County / IN End_lat/lon: 38.090 / -87.869 The long track cell produced its second Southwest Indiana tornado on the afternoon of July 9th with an EF-1 tornado that began just east of Springfield. A power pole was bent on Oliver Springfield Rd. The tornado tracked to the NNW, damaging a tree grove on Old Beech Creek. Additional tree damage occurred along Old Beech Rd and Lynn Harmony Township Rd with the tornado lifting before reaching Shakerag Rd. .Poseyville to Johnson EF-2 Tornado... Rating: EF-2 Estimated peak wind: 120 mph Path length /Statute/: 8.38 miles Path width /Maximum/: 400 yards Fatalities: 0 Injuries: 0 Start date: 07/09/2024 Start time: 04:51 PM CDT Start location: 0.7 N Poseyville / Posey County / IN Start Lat/Lon: 38.180 / -87.786 End date: 07/09/2024 End time: 05:14 PM CDT End location: 1.3 N Johnson / Gibson County / IN End_lat/lon: 38.297 / -87.747 Survey Summary: The long track cell produced its third Southwest Indiana tornado on the afternoon of July 9th with an EF-2 tornado that began on the north side of Poseyville, just south of I-64. Primarily crop and small branch damage occurred initially as the tornado tracked northeastward with corn fields flattened. Around W 1050 S the tornado shifted to a more northward trajectory. The tornado strengthened, breaking a power pole at W 925 S and removing the roof from an outbuilding along S 1075 W. A barn collapsed on W 850 S. The damage field broadened with the collapse of multiple farm buildings and a manufactured home where W 800 S meets S 1050 W. More damage occurred to the north with some portions of roads inaccessible. An outbuilding collapsed near a damaged roof on a home along IN 165. The tornado passed approximately 1.75 miles west of the KVWX radar outside Owensville. Roads were blocked off along IN 165 on the west side of Johnson due to additional damage. The tornado lifted after damaging crops and multiple outbuildings north of Johnson. .Patoka EF-1 Tornado... Rating: EF-1 Estimated peak wind: 100 mph Path length /Statute/: 1.06 miles Path width /Maximum/: 25 yards Fatalities: 0 Injuries: 0 Start date: 07/09/2024 Start time: 5:50 PM CDT Start location: 0.8 WSW Patoka / Gibson County / IN Start Lat/Lon: 38.406 / -87.605 End date: 07/09/2024 End time: 5:52 PM CDT End location: 1.1 NW Patoka / Gibson County / IN End_lat/lon: 38.421 / -87.603 Survey Summary: A brief EF-1 tornado struck the west side of Patoka on the afternoon of July 9th. A power pole was leaning on W 350 N with tree limb and crop damage. The tornado tracked northward producing more tree limb damage before dissipating near W 450 N. EF Scale: The Enhanced Fujita Scale classifies tornadoes into the following categories. EF0...Weak......65 to 85 mph EF1...Weak......86 to 110 mph EF2...Strong....111 to 135 mph EF3...Strong....136 to 165 mph EF4...Violent...166 To 200 mph EF5...Violent...>200 mph NOTE: The information in this statement is PRELIMINARY and subject to change pending final review of the events and publication in NWS Storm Data. $$ SGE/JDG/ATL
